Pharaoh Man (or Pharaohman) is a Robot Master first appearing in Mega Man 4 and is one of the eight Robot Masters originally built by Dr. Cossack.
As his name indicates, Pharaoh Man is based on an Ancient Egyptian Pharaoh, wearing a nemes headdress and a mouth covering resembling a mummy's bandages. His weapon, the Pharaoh Shot, allows him to throw balls of energy and also charge up a stronger attack, though the resulting shockwave appears very different from Mega Man using the weapon.

In the Games
Mega Man 4

In Mega Man 4, Pharaoh Man is one of the main eight Robot Master bosses and appears as the last choice (in reading order) on the stage select screen. His stage is set in a desert and pyramid, leading into his tomb chamber.
In battle, Pharaoh Man has several attacks; he can leap across the room and throw a ball at Mega Man, make two consecutive hops and throw a ball on each, or charge up for a stronger and larger shockwave, which travels forward in a straight line. Notably, he is the only boss in Mega Man 4 who is not fought on flat ground, as his boss room contains pyramid steps in the middle; however, this feature is absent when he is refought in Wily Stage 3, changing the dynamics of the fight.
Pharaoh Man's weakness is the Flash Stopper from Bright Man, which deals no damage to him, but freezes him as though he were a minor enemy, allowing Mega Man to whittle him down with buster shots while he is defenceless. Defeating him grants Mega Man the Pharaoh Shot.
Battle Network era
Pharaoh Man has a Net Navi equivalent in PharaohMan.EXE, who resembles a floating sarcophagus more than a living pharaoh or mummy. He first appears as a hidden boss in Mega Man Battle Network and has no operator.
Other Media
1994 animated series
In the Mega Man (animated series), Pharaoh Man appears in the second episode, Electric Nightmare. His design is similar to the games, apart from his chestpiece being green instead of golden.
Throughout the episode, he accompanies Dr. Wily as the latter puts his plan to control the city's electronic devices into action, but he does not have a major role until the end, when Wily calls upon him as his trump card to avoid being captured by Mega Man at the governor's office. Pharaoh Man blasts Mega Man through a window and continues to fight him by a fountain outside, where Mega Man grabs his weapon arm to take his power. Undeterred, Pharaoh Man punches him in the face, but is blasted into the sky by the Pharaoh Shot.
His only quote is "So you command, so it shall be done", acknowledging Dr. Wily's orders.

Mega Man & Bass CD
In Mega Man & Bass, Pharaoh Man's CD is located in Ground Man's stage, which features sandy ruins similar to his own. It is found inside a Treasure Chest, which requires Mega Man or Bass to climb down into a hidden room and sink through quicksand to get to it.

Mega Man Legacy Collection Database
Pharaoh Man appears under "Mega Man 4" in the Database in Mega Man Legacy Collection and is the fourth Robot Master listed for the game. Like other Robot Masters, he can be fought by pressing a designated button while viewing his data.
